Which assessment findings support the suspicion that an older patient has osteoporosis?

a. The patient's reports an allergy to dairy products.
b. A lactase enzyme is a part of the patient's drug regime.
c. Bones in one of the patient's lower legs are shorter than in the other.
d. The patient is inch shorter than at his or her previous physical.


D
Dorsal kyphosis, chronic back pain, and loss of height are common signs of primary osteoporosis in older persons. The other signs do not relate to this disorder.
